Electrochemically and Bioelectrochemically Induced Ammonium Recovery
Published on: January 22, 2015
Ming Xie1, Ho Kyong Shon2, Stephen R Gray1
1Institute for Sustainability and Innovation, College of Engineering and Science, Victoria University, PO Box 14428, Melbourne, Victoria 8001, Australia.
Wastewater nutrient recovery using forward osmosis (FO), membrane distillation (MD), and electrodialysis (ED) offers sustainable solutions. Hybridizing these membrane processes with precipitation methods enhances nutrient recovery efficiency in wastewater treatment.
